﻿/* CSS Document */
body,h1,h2,h3,h4,h5,h6,p,ul,ol,li,form,img,dl,dt,dd,table,th,td,blockquote,fieldset,div,strong,label,em{margin:0;padding:0;border:0;}
ul,ol,li{list-style:none;}
input,button{margin:0;font-size:12px;vertical-align:middle;}
body{font-size:12px;color:#333; margin:0 auto; }
table{border-collapse:collapse;border-spacing:0;}
a{ color:#333; text-decoration:none;}
a:hover{ text-decoration:none;}
.box-163css{ background: none repeat scroll 0 0 #F8F8F8; border: 1px solid #D7D7D7; float: left; height: 344px; overflow: hidden; padding: 3px; width: 662px;}
#bigpicarea {display: inline; float: left; height: 243px; overflow: hidden; position: relative; width: 662px;}
#bigpicarea .image img{ width:662px; height:243px;}
#bigpicarea .ui-els-hide {display: none}
#bigpicarea .word{ display:none;opacity:0.85;}
#thumbs li { display: inline;  cursor: pointer; float: left; height: 96px; margin-right: 3px; opacity: 0.7; width: 164px;}
#thumbs li a { }
#thumbs li a img{ height: 86px; margin: 8px 0 0 2px; width: 158px;}
#thumbs li a:hover {background-color: #ab2935;}
#thumbs li a.current {background-color: #ab2935;}
.bigbtnPrev,.bigbtnNext{z-index: 100; position: absolute; top: 236px; cursor: pointer;}
.bigbtnPrev{left:0px}
.bigbtnNext{right:0px}
#big_play_prev {height:121px;width:44px;background:url(/images/icons-sprite_nouveau.png) no-repeat  0 -120px; display: block;  opacity:0.7;filter:alpha(opacity=70);}
#big_play_next {height:121px;width:44px;background:url(/images/icons-sprite_nouveau.png) no-repeat; display: block;  opacity:0.7;filter:alpha(opacity=70); }
#smallpicarea { display: inline; float: left; margin-top: 2px; width: 700px;}